Ever since I was a kid, I usually seen common practices that demonstrate Filipino’s faith towards Catholicism, more so during Lenten season. The reading of the Passion of Christ (Pasyon or Pabasa-a verse narrative about the life and sufferings of Jesus Christ), the procession of cross and images known as “pagdukot” or abduction of Christ in the Garden of Gethsemane, the Visita Iglesia (Visitation of different churches) on Maundy Thursday, the reading of seven (7) last word of Jesus and the procession of images of the dead body of Christ “libing” or the interment on Good Friday. All this belongs to the Triduum-a liturgical meaning of 3-days Lenten practices that are being done before Easter Sunday or Resurrection. All this are inflicted to us by our parents. So many common practices that help strengthen our faith in God. All this fall into one common purpose, repentance for the forgiveness of our sins and cleansing of our soul.
